CNC Drilling is a computer-controlled drilling process that uses a computer to program the coordinates and depth of drilling to create products on metal or non-metal materials. In CNC Drilling, a computer converts a 3D model created using CAD software into G-code to control a CNC machine tool. The process of CNC Drilling includes the following steps: Programming: Using CAD software, a 3D model is created and converted into G-code to control the CNC machine tool. Fixing the workpiece: The workpiece is fixed to the CNC machine tool to ensure secure attachment. Drilling: According to the programmed coordinates and depth, a drill bit is used to drill holes on the workpiece. Finishing: The drilled holes are finished to ensure quality and precision
